Location : When you stay at Matini Amata in Phan Thong, you ll be within a 10-minute drive of Ninja Night Market and Amata Nakorn Industrial Park. This hotel is 7.7 mi (12.4 km) from Bang Sai Bridge and 9.4 mi (15.1 km) from Chonburi Hospital.
Rooms : Make yourself at home in one of the 35 air-conditioned rooms featuring refrigerators and LCD televisions. Complimentary wireless internet access keeps you connected, and cable programming is available for your entertainment. Bathrooms have showers and complimentary toiletries. Conveniences include desks and complimentary bottled water, and housekeeping is provided daily.
